#23dd1c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#23dd1c is composed of 13.7% red, 86.7%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.3%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 117.8 degrees, a saturation of 77.5% and a lightness of 48.8%. #23dd1c color hex could be obtained by blending #46ff38 with #00bb00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

● #23dd1c color description : Vivid lime green.
The hexadecimal color #23dd1c has RGB values of R:35, G:221,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0, Y:0.87,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 2350364.
